HK listing frenzy continues after Outfitters success
China Outfitters priced its HK$1.134bn ($145.5m) Hong Kong listing at the end of last week, finding success on its second attempt at an IPO this year. The deal helped encourage two other companies to return for second attempts at IPOs this year, and bankers now think it will be busy all the way until Christmas.
